Latest Patents
Stroder's latest patents include a "Method of predicting failure events for reciprocating compressors." This invention involves a system and process that predicts machine failures by utilizing a slope signature library. The process begins with loading the library into the control system, which correlates time-to-failure based on the rates of change of measured conditions. It includes steps for activating the machine, determining baseline measurements, and detecting out-of-spec measurements. Once an out-of-spec measurement is identified, the rate of change is determined, and a slope signature is calculated. This signature is then compared against the library to predict the time-to-failure, allowing for modifications to extend the machine's operational life.
Another significant patent is the "Method for scale treatment optimization." This system aims to prevent scale in wells by providing fluid communication between two locations. It includes a sensor that measures scale deposition and fluid parameters at the second location. The system determines scale deposition at the first location based on the measurements from the second location and injects a scale inhibitor accordingly. This innovative approach helps maintain the efficiency of fluid systems.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Sam Stroder has worked with notable companies such as Nextstream Sensor, LLC and GE Oil & Gas UK Limited. His contributions to these organizations have been instrumental in advancing technologies related to predictive maintenance and fluid management.
Collaborations
Stroder has collaborated with talented individuals in his field, including Jianmin Zhang and Michael Salerno. These partnerships have fostered innovation and the development of cutting-edge solutions in the industry.
